The regulations will take effect on June 9. Tennessee will become the first state in the nation with its own regulatory ...
06/04/2026

The regulations will take effect on June 9. Tennessee will become the first state in the nation with its own regulatory framework for nuclear fusion machines.

By Katie Northcott, News Director On Monday, June 1, the Tennessee Department of Environment and Conservation (TDEC) announced that Tennessee will instate its own regulatory framework for nuclear fusion machines on Tuesday, June 9. The committee decided to wait until the Property Assessor's office has an official certified rate before making a decisi...
06/03/2026

The committee decided to wait until the Property Assessor's office has an official certified rate before making a decision about raising taxes.

By Katie Northcott, News Director Coffee County Commissioner Terry Hershman broached the subject of a property tax increase at the county’s Budget & Finance Committee meeting on Thursday, May 28.
